converting cell to struct with fields

4 visualizzazioni (ultimi 30 giorni)
Hi, i have 2 cell arrays that i want to convert to structure with fields. The first cell is A (10×1 cell array)
DeliArg= {[-30]}
{[-25]}
{[-20]}
{[-15]}
{[-10]}
{[ -5]}
{[ 0]}
{[ 5]}
{[ 10]}
{[ 15]}
the second cell is
AlgTry = Columns 1 through 12
{[-10]} {[-5]} {[0]} {[5]} {[10]} {[13]} {[15]} {[20]} {[25]} {[30]} {[35]} {[40]}
Columns 13 through 14
{[45]} {[50]}
Now i want to represent the data in the format below as struct with fields
DeliArg : [-25 -20 -15 -10 -5 0 5 10 15]
AlgTry: [-10 -5 0 5 10 13 15 20 25 30 35 40 45 50]
Please help.

Risposta accettata

Ameer Hamza
Ameer Hamza il 27 Mag 2020
Something like this
S.DeliArg = [DeliArg{:}];
S.AlgTry = [AlgTry{:}];
  2 Commenti
WILLBES BANDA
WILLBES BANDA il 27 Mag 2020
thank you honourable, it works!!!
Ameer Hamza
Ameer Hamza il 27 Mag 2020
I am glad to be of help.

Accedi per commentare.

Più risposte (0)

Categorie

Scopri di più su Structures in Help Center e File Exchange

Prodotti

Community Treasure Hunt

Find the treasures in MATLAB Central and discover how the community can help you!

Start Hunting!

Translated by